VCEL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review
279 of the 8,184 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vericel Corp (VCEL)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$1.78B — down 7.8% from $1.93B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 41 funds opened new VCEL positions and 31 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 105 added to existing stakes and 97 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Soleus Capital Management, adding an estimated $63.4M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$74.1M.
